注冊 | 登錄讀書好,好讀書,讀好書!
讀書網-DuShu.com
當前位置: 首頁出版圖書科學技術計算機/網絡軟件與程序設計C/C++及其相關VISUAL C++6使用詳解

VISUAL C++6使用詳解

VISUAL C++6使用詳解

定 價:¥42.00

作 者: 朱東海[等]編著
出版社: 機械工業(yè)出版社
叢編項: 使用詳解系列
標 簽: VC++

購買這本書可以去


ISBN: 9787111072607 出版時間: 1999-07-01 包裝: 平裝
開本: 26cm 頁數: 411 字數:  

內容簡介

  Microsoft公司最新推出的Visual Studio 6.0提供了眾多的先進特性和強大工具,而Visual C++ 6是其核心開發(fā)工具之一,在網絡應用方面增加了不少功能。本書旨在向廣大的和程序員介紹Visual C++ 6的使用方法和技巧,首先簡要地介紹了Visual C++ 6的開發(fā)環(huán)境、C++的語言基礎和利用Visual Studio開發(fā)應用程序的步驟;然后循序漸進地講述了MFC的基本類庫、鍵盤與鼠標消息響應、MFC視窗和文檔、對話框的應用技巧;隨后以SDI程序為輔,重點介紹MDI程序特性,并詳細講解動態(tài)鏈接庫的創(chuàng)建和Visual C++ 6的高級應用,最后對利用WinInet進行網絡開發(fā)做了簡單介紹。

作者簡介

暫缺《VISUAL C++6使用詳解》作者簡介

圖書目錄

     目 錄
   前言
   全書導讀
   第1章 VisualC++6概述
    1.1 VisualC++6用戶界面
    1.2 VisualC++6工具欄
    1.2.1標準工具欄
    1.2.2Build工具欄
    1.2.3Debug工具欄
    1.2.4WizardBar工具欄
    1.3VisualC++6菜單欄
    1.3.1File菜單
    1.3.2 Edit菜單
    1.3.3View菜單
    1.3.4 Insert菜單
    1.3.5Project菜單
    1.3.6 Build菜單
    1.3.7Debug菜單
    1.3.8Tools菜單
    1.3.9Window菜單
    1.3.10 Help菜單
    1.4 VisualC++6新特點
    1.4.1編譯、鏈接
    1.4.2調試工具
    1.4.3OLE對象和數據庫
    1.4.4 編輯器
    1.5本章小結
   第2章 C++語言基礎
    2.1C++語言的基礎知識
    2.1.1 一個簡單而完整的VisualC++例程
    2.1.2標識符
    2.1.3變量和常量
    2.1.4 數據類型
    2.1.5 結構
    2.1.6 枚舉
    2.1.7數組
    2.1.8指針
    2.1.9 鏈表
    2.2C++語言不同于C語言的新特點
    ——類的知識
    2.2.1C++中的類與C語言中的
    結構之異同
    2.2.2 類的成員函數
    2.2.3類的數據成員
    2.2.4 類的構造函數
    2.2.5 類的析構函數
    2.2.6特殊類型的構造函數
    2.2.7 生成類對象的幾種方法
    2.2.8訪問類的數據成員和成員函數
    2.2.9友元函數和友元類
    2.2.10 類繼承
    2.2.11類的多重繼承
    2.2.12類的多態(tài)性之一——函數
    重載和運算符重載
    2.2.13 類的多態(tài)性之二——虛函
    數和純虛函數
    2.3本章小結
   第3章 利用VisualStudi0開發(fā)應用程序
    3.1創(chuàng)建MFC應用程序
    3.2編輯應用程序
    3.2.1代碼的編寫格式
    3.2.2充分利用各種編輯鍵
    3.3編譯和鏈接應用程序
    3.4 應用程序的調試
    3.4.1設置斷點
    3.4.2使用Watch窗口進行變量查看
    3.4.3使用CallStack進行調用過程查看
    3.5本章小結
   第4章 MFC基本類庫介紹
    4.1文檔類
    4.1.1 CDocument類
    4.1.2COleDocument類
    4.1.3CDocItem類
    4.1.4 CDocObjectServer類
    4.1.5COleLinkingDoc類
    4.1.6COleServerDoc類
    4.1.7 CRichEditDoc類
    4.1.8COleClienItem類
    ⒋1.9COleServerItem類
    4.2視圖類
    4.2.1CView類
    4.2.2CScrollView類
    4.2.3CCtrlView類
    ⒋2.4CDaoRecordView類
    4.2.5CEditView類
    4.2.6CFormView類
    4.2.7CListView類
    4.2.8CRecordView類
    4.2.9CRichEditView類
    4.2.10 CTreeView類
    4.3框架窗口類
    4.3.1CFrameWnd類
    4.3.2CMDIChildWnd類
    4.3.3CMDIFrameWnd類
    4.3.4CMiniFrameWnd類
    4.3.5COleIPFrameWnd類
    ⒋4主要應用程序結構類
    4.4.1CWinApp類
    4.4.2CWinThread類
    4.4.3CDocTemplate類
    4.4.4CMultiDocTemplate類
    4.4.5CSingleDocTemplate類
    4.5文件服務類
    4.5.1CFile類
    4.5.2 CHttpFile類
    4.6 繪圖類及繪圖對象類
    4.⒍1CDC類
    ⒋6.2 CPaintDC類
    4.6.3CClientDC類
    4.6.4CFont類
    4.6.5CPen類
    4.6.6 CBrush類
    ⒋7對話框類
    4.7.1CDialog類
    4.7.2CFileDia1og類
    4.7.3CPrintDialog類
    4.8本章小結
   第5章 鍵盤與鼠標消息響應
    5.1概述
    5.1.1窗口的客戶區(qū)和非客戶區(qū)
    5.1.2鼠標消息和鍵盤消息
    5.2 常用鼠標和鍵盤消息
    5.2.1常用的鍵盤消息
    5.2.2 常用的鼠標消息
    5.3鼠標消息的高級應用
    5.4 本章小結
   第6章 菜單欄、工具欄及狀態(tài)欄
    應用技巧
    6.1概述
    6.2如何創(chuàng)建工具欄和狀態(tài)欄
    6.2.1如何生成缺省的工具欄和狀態(tài)欄
    6.2.2如何在程序代碼中對工具欄和
    狀態(tài)欄進行動態(tài)修改
    6.3如何創(chuàng)建自定義的菜單欄
    6.3.1如何在資源文件中對菜單
    進行修改
    6.3.2如何在程序代碼中對菜單
    進行動態(tài)修改
    6.4 本章小結
   第7章 MFC的視窗和文檔
    7.1一個例程try.exe
    7.2CDocument類
    7.3CView類
    7.4 用戶的輸入
    7.4.1在Windows下使用鍵盤
    7.4.2在Windows下使用鼠標
    7.5try程序的改進
    7.5.1try程序對鍵盤輸入的處理
    7.5.2try程序對鼠標消息的處理
    7.5.3CStringArray類
    7.5.4 CWordArray類
    7.5.5關于Collection類的介紹
    7.6本章小結
   第8章 對話框的使用
    8.1對話框
    8.1.1 對話框的組成
    8.1.2 模式對話框與非模式對話框
    8.2 基于對話框的應用程序
    8.2.1預覽MyDialog1.EXE的運行狀態(tài)
    8.2.2創(chuàng)建MyDialogl.EXE的工程
    8.2.3MyDialog1工程的設計
    8.2.4將一個變量附加于編輯窗口
    8.2.5向Exit按鍵附加代碼
    8.2.6處理OKandCancel鍵的
    BN_CLICKED事件的代碼
    8.2.7處理Yes,No,andCancel鍵的
    BN_CLICKED事件的代碼
    8.2.8處理RetryandCancel鍵的
    BN_CLICKED事件的代碼
    8.2.9處理YesandNo鍵的BN_CLICKED
    事件的代碼
    8.3模式對話框
    8.3.1預覽含有模式對話框程序的運行
    8.3.2創(chuàng)建MyDialog2程序
    8.3.3設計模式對話框
    8.3.4 將Dialog1類加入MyDialog2程序
    8.3.5向程序主窗口中添加菜單
    8.3.6程序的文檔類CMyDialog2Doc
    8.3.7程序的視窗類CMyDialog2View
    8.3.8程序的對話框類Dialogl
    8.4非模式對話框
    8.4.1Dialog1類的修改
    8.4.2改寫程序的視窗類
    8.5本章小結
   第9章 單文檔與多文檔
    9.1單文檔界面應用程序(SDI)
    9.1.1什么是單文檔界面應用程序
    9.1.2一個SDI應用程序
    9.1.3創(chuàng)建MyCircle程序的工程
    9.1.4 初步運行MyCircle程序
    9.1.5 聲明文檔類的數據成員
    9.1.6 聲明視窗類的數據成員
    9.17 對文檔類中的數據成員
    進行初始化
    9.1.8 對視窗類中的數據成員
    進行初始化
    9.1.9 編寫畫圓的代碼
    9.1.10編寫響應鼠標消息的代碼
    9.2 多文檔界面(MDI)應用程序
    9.3MDI應用程序的組成及特征
    9.3.1CMDIFrameWnd類
    9.3.2CMultiDocTemp1ate類
    9.4 一個MDI應用程序
    9.4.1程序的特征與功能
    9.4.2創(chuàng)建應用程序的工程
    9.4.3試運行HELLO程序
    9.4.4 聲明文檔類的數據成員
    9.4.5聲明視窗類的數據成員
    9.4.6初始化文檔類中的數據成員
    9.4.7初始化視窗類中的數據成員
    9.4.8編寫畫圓的代碼
    9.4.9使用HELLO程序的MDI特性
    9.4.10 加入使用鼠標對圓進行
    拖動的代碼
    9.4.11 編寫存儲和裝入文檔的代碼
    9.4.12同一文檔的多個視窗
    9.4.13 UpdateAllViews()函數和
    OnUpdate()函數
    9.4.14 擴展HELLO程序
    9.5本章小結
   第10章 打印及打印預覽
    10.1實現基本打印支持
    10.1.1添加菜單命令
    10.1.2修改源代碼
    10.2實現高級打印支持
    10.3本章小結
   第11章 定制幫助文件
    11.1F1和Shift+F1幫助
    11.1.1增加F1幫助支持
    11.1.2增加Shift+F1幫助支持
    11.1.3使用AppWizard選項
    11.2 建立幫助源文件
    11.2.1RTF格式簡介
    11.2.2幫助文件的腳注形式
    11.2.3建立源文件
    11.3編譯幫助源文件
    11.3.1建立工程文件并編譯
    11.3.2瀏覽幫助文件
    11.3.3創(chuàng)建內容文件(*.cnt)
    11.4 幫助文件的使用
    11.4.1WinHelp函數
    11.4.2在PrintView例程中使用
    幫助文件
    11.4.3VisualC++6擴展幫助功能
    11.5本章小結
   第12章 動態(tài)鏈接庫
    12.1動態(tài)鏈接庫簡介
    12.1.1動態(tài)鏈接與靜態(tài)鏈接
    12.1.2動態(tài)庫的使用
    12.2 動態(tài)庫的創(chuàng)建
    12.2.1創(chuàng)建普通Win32動態(tài)庫
    12.2.2創(chuàng)建MFC動態(tài)庫
    12.3創(chuàng)建ARX程序
    12.3.1基于ObjectARX編程
    12.3.2基于ObjectARX和MFC編程
    12.4 本章小結
   第13章 VisualC++6高級應用
    13.1用VisualC++6開發(fā)多線程應用程序
    13.1.1線程概述
    13.1.2線程創(chuàng)建與終止
    13.1.3線程的優(yōu)先級
    13.1.4 創(chuàng)建多線程程序
    13.1.5線程通信與線程同步
    13.2 用VisualC++6開發(fā)網絡應用程序
    13.2.1WinInet開發(fā)簡介
    13.2.2WinInet類概述
    13.3本章小結
   

本目錄推薦

掃描二維碼
Copyright ? 讀書網 leeflamesbasketballcamps.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網安備 42010302001612號